BOLT, CLOSE TOLERANCE
Solicitation # SPE4A1-26-T-2507
This contract specifies the procurement of a close-tolerance bolt identified by NSN 5306-01-508-6784 and part number NAS6604-128, with a requirement for 30 units to be delivered within 169 days under FOB origin terms and zero quantity variance. The item is classified as a commercial item and must comply with the current revision of the applicable non-government standard NAS6603 through NAS6620, Revision 11 dated December 31, 2025, as well as other referenced technical documents including MIL-STD-130N for identification marking and SYSTEM 22 of FED-STD-H28/20 for dimensional inspection of Class 3A and 3B threads, excluding small threads and self-locking nuts. All manufacturing and quality controls are governed by the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with specific provisions for tailored quality requirements, physical identification, and removal of government identification from non-accepted supplies. Sampling must follow MIL-STD-1916 or ASQ H1331 with zero non-conformances required unless otherwise specified, and attributes are assigned verification levels or AQLs corresponding to critical, major, and minor classifications. Packaging must adhere to ASTM D3951 and MIL-STD-129 with palletization per DLA’s RP001, and all documentation including the Certificate of Quality Compliance must be provided as specified in the Technical Data Package. Delivery is required to the DLA Distribution facility in New Cumberland, Pennsylvania, with no tolerance for late delivery, and inspection and acceptance occur at the destination. The contract references multiple revisions of quality assurance provisions and CDRLs, with mandatory compliance to DLA requirements overriding all other standards unless explicitly superseded by contract amendments.
